你查询的IP:[124.29.136.102]  地理位置:中国–台湾

最新查询118.72.1.237 159.226.237.110 202.192.47.155 117.21.248.156 119.88.35.19 121.51.112.182 117.32.59.183 222.64.207.86 121.140.16.200 124.29.136.102 202.90.252.129 203.99.80.146 124.254.2.37 123.64.165.120 59.80.140.233 220.252.200.212 220.112.235.75 61.28.188.195 120.92.144.0 123.144.162.85 220.192.36.248 222.32.125.6 124.160.45.146 221.198.148.167 122.102.64.10 59.64.52.161 59.192.91.244 120.137.183.60 122.224.218.73 121.40.23.4 123.99.128.203